Output 6678fee6dccf773328cd5a046c3bbba1beedaa16712c4a8eabba8b2186713e4a:61

value
150450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c420de1a000901c799082d97e4f5389f22ca0e3e OP_EQUAL
address
3Ka3jpeV2zBDUxSk3RQi4cdeW2YsZbLzQj
transaction
6678fee6dccf773328cd5a046c3bbba1beedaa16712c4a8eabba8b2186713e4a
confirmations
197882
spent
true